Portugal – International Flight Academy (IFA), an EASA Approved Training Organization headquartered in Cascais, has welcomed its first Integrated ATPL cohort of 2026, enrolling 16 new cadets into its airline-focused training program.
In late 2025 AFM reported that International Flight Academy (IFA) announced it would be expanding its EASA‑approved operations with a new training base at the Aeródromo Municipal de Braga, investing approximately Euro 2 million to launch comprehensive pilot and aircraft maintenance technician training.
A new hangar and modern instructional facilities will be constructed through an initial investment of approximately Euro 2 million.
The Braga base will feature a fleet of six aircraft (five single‑engine and one twin‑engine) and two flight simulators.
In partnership with the Município de Braga and Instituto Politécnico do Cávado e do Ave, IFA aims to train over 120 students annually, positioning Braga as a key national and international hub for civil aviation training.
IFA plans to begin courses in 2026, including aviation maintenance training starting as early as September, with pilot and cabin crew programs expected to follow
